NOCS or NCS destined for off-site treatment or disposal shall be sampled and analyzed in accordance with the following prior to transportation off-site:
(a) Subject to (c), below, for stockpiled contaminated soils destined for off-site treatment or disposal, the responsible party shall collect representative samples in accordance with the following:
- (1) At least one composite sample shall be collected for every 200 tons destined for off-site treatment or disposal up to 2,000 tons, plus at least one composite sample for every 500 tons above the initial 2,000 tons;
- (2) Each composite sample shall consist of at least 8 discrete samples collected from the stockpile; and
- (3) Each discrete sample shall be taken from newly exposed soil a minimum of 12 inches deep within the stockpile and combined with the other required discrete samples to complete each composite sample;
(b) Subject to (c), below, for in-situ contaminated soils destined for off-site treatment or disposal, the responsible party shall collect representative samples in accordance with the following:
- (1) At least one boring or test pit shall be completed for every 200 tons destined for off-site treatment or disposal up to 2,000 tons, plus at least one boring or test pit for every 500 tons above the initial 2,000 tons;
- (2) The boring or test pits required by (1), above, shall be completed on an evenly-spaced grid pattern throughout the contaminated soil area;
- (3) At least one boring or test pit shall be located in the most contaminated soil area;
- (4) At least one soil sample shall be collected from the contaminated zone of each boring or test pit required by (1) through (3), above;
- (c) If the quantity of NOCS is less than 50 tons, sampling and analysis shall not be required except as required by the receiving facility; and
- (d) Representative soil samples collected in accordance with (a) or (b), above, shall be analyzed for the chemicals of potential concern as identified through a history of site ownership and operation based on documented land use in accordance with ASTM E1527-21, dated 2021, available as noted in Appendix B, and previous sampling, and in accordance with the receiving facility’s requirements.
